    😻 How much do cats really look out windows?

    The results indicate that 84.3% of the cats looked out windows a total of 5 hours or less per day. When it came to outdoor stimuli, the owners reported that their cats enjoyed looking at "nothing" (at least as far as the humans could tell), in addition to birds, small wildlife, foliage, other cats, people, vehicles, and insects/reptiles.

    😻 Why does my cat look out the window at night?

    Your cat may look out your window, if he can, all hours of the day or night. Cats are crepuscular, which means they are active in both day and night time hours. And a cat's vision is different than that of a human, so your cat can find something interesting to look at outside even if all you can see is pitch darkness.

      Why do indoor cats like window perches?
      Indoor or outdoor cats benefit from window perches because they combine their look of gazing out of the window with the warmth of a comfortable (safe) spot. A cat window hammock bed or perch is also an excellent way to keep your cat’s mental health in great condition, as watching the world outside will keep their minds active.

      How can I Make My Windows safe for my Cats?
      - Shake the window gently. If it rattles, then it means the frame is not secure. ... - Look at the entire window frame and sill. ... - Inspect the windowpane for cracks. ... - Check windows that are double-hung. ... - Make sure latches that secure the window into one place are secure. ... - Inspect any screens for tears, rips, or wear.
